Telemedicine Physician

$35 per hour

QuickMD

About QuickMD:

QuickMD is a leading telemedicine provider, delivering high-quality virtual care across 44 states. Since our founding in 2019, we have helped more than 100,000 patients access essential medical treatment, with a primary focus on addiction care, and more attention on weight management, and general telehealth services. Our commitment to innovation and physician support has made us a trusted name in virtual medicine.

We offer substantial flexibility, allowing physicians to set their own schedules and work from anywhere—without administrative burdens. Our streamlined EMR and dedicated support team ensure an efficient, seamless practice environment so you can focus on patient care. QuickMD provides industry-leading compensation ($35 per consult), with top physicians in high-demand states earning an average of $200 per hour and many exceeding $400K annually. To succeed in this role, physicians should commit at least 15-20 hours per week.

By joining QuickMD, you will be part of a growing network of experienced physicians who are helping to expand access to care, support addiction treatment efforts, and improve patient outcomes in underserved communities.

Job Description:

We are seeking dedicated, patient-focused physicians licensed in at least to join our team. Whether your background is in primary care, internal medicine, addiction medicine, emergency medicine, or urgent care, this role provides an opportunity to practice modern, high-quality medicine without the constraints of a traditional practice setting. While most of our services are fully virtual, in-person hybrid opportunities may be available.

Responsibilities:

  • Provide exceptional virtual care, including patient assessments, medical history reviews, and appropriate medical treatment.
  • Deliver compassionate, patient-centered care, building therapeutic doctor-patient relationships.
  • Order and interpret lab tests as needed to make informed, high-quality treatment decisions.
  • Prescribe medications and provide expert guidance on their proper usage (QuickMD does not prescribe controlled substances, except for buprenorphine for opioid addiction treatment).
  • Collaborate with physicians and nurse practitioners, experienced nurses, and a dedicated support staff to ensure comprehensive patient care.
  • Maintain appropriate medical documentation to support continuity of care.
  • Stay up to date with medical advancements, telehealth innovation, and best practices.

Requirements:

  • Active medical license in at least three U.S. states, but preferably five, plus willingness to obtain additional state licenses (assistance provided and costs covered).
  • Critical to be licensed in at least five states and/or three or emore of the following states: CA, FL, NC, PA, TX.
  • Experience treating patients in telehealth or high-volume in-person settings.
  • Ability to schedule and work at least 15 core hours weekly (8AM-6PM locally), over four days each week, scheduling at least one week in advance.
  • Strong communication skills and a commitment to medical excellence.
  • Comfort using telemedicine platforms and EMRs (training provided).
  • Passion for expanding access to care and making a meaningful impact.
  • At least one DEA certification and applicable CSL (if required).

Why Top Physicians Choose QuickMD:

  • Complete schedule flexibility—work from anywhere, on your terms.
  • Highly competitive compensation, with many providers earning over $400K annually while maintaining a balanced workload.
  • No administrative burdens—focus entirely on patient care, free from billing or office overhead.
  • Fast track onboarding, with a dedicated concierge service to expedite the process.
  • Malpractice insurance fully covered, with dedicated legal and compliance support.
  • Advanced, seamless telemedicine technology designed for physician efficiency.
  • Opportunity to make a meaningful impact in addiction treatment and underserved communities.

As part of the onboarding process, all physicians are required to complete applicable training that may include buprenorphine training. Malpractice insurance provided (3m/1m). 1099 provided at the end of the year.
